Default There's also

one more point to consider, for those who want the Cowboys to draft him in the first round:

More than likely, if his situation is accurate, he'll be coming in with 1 strike. That means the next time it will be suspencion.

That's one of the reasons why the Cowboys have stayed away from players like this in the first round, and some altogether. It's not a matter of their talent or skills, it's a matter of if or when the other shoe is going to drop. It's bad enough that teams have to live with the injury threat ( anytime, anywhere ), but to add a suspencion threat as well it's not worth it. At least not a high pick.
